About the Role

At General Motors, we’re redefining the future of mobility—and that starts with how we design and engineer our vehicles. We are seeking motivated, forward-thinking Design Release Engineers to help shape the next generation of vehicle structures. In this role, you’ll have end-to-end ownership of components within Body/Chassis structures, driving design, development, validation, and launch across the full vehicle lifecycle. You’ll work on highly visible programs, partnering cross-functionally to deliver innovative, high-quality solutions that meet performance, cost, and timing targets. If you’re energized by solving complex engineering challenges and want to make a direct impact on production vehicles, this is an opportunity to grow your technical depth and influence within a global engineering organization. What You’ll Do Own the design release and execution of body/chassis structure components from concept through production Lead technical development for components and/or new technologies within vehicle programs Drive engineering decisions by balancing performance, cost, weight, and timing Conduct design analysis and validate designs through testing and development activities Collaborate cross-functionally with design studio, manufacturing, purchasing, quality, and suppliers Support prototype builds, vehicle integration, and production launch activities Identify and implement product improvements and cost reduction opportunities Ensure components meet GM technical standards, safety requirements, and quality expectations Communicate complex technical topics clearly to leadership and stakeholders What We’re Looking For Required Qualifications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ical Engineering, Automotive Engineering, or related field 2+ years of engineering experience in product development or design Preferred Qualifications Experience in Body/Chassis structure components or related systems Knowledge of DFMEA, GD&T, and Design for Six Sigma methodologies Familiarity with advanced materials (e.g., high-strength steel, alloys) and manufacturing processes Understanding of FMVSS crash and regulatory requirements Strong problem-solving, communication, and project management skills Why Join GM Work on cutting-edge vehicle programs that reach customers globally Gain end-to-end product ownership and exposure to full vehicle development cycles Collaborate with a diverse network of engineering, manufacturing, and design experts Build your technical expertise while developing leadership capabilities Grow your career within a world-class engineering organization
